Eid al-Adha Observance

Adding to the holiday calendar, Eid al-Adha is also anticipated in May 2026. The first day of this important Islamic festival is expected to fall on Wednesday, May 27th. It's important to note that the exact dates for Islamic holidays can shift based on the lunar calendar.

Holiday Schedule Adjustments

The specific holiday schedule will vary slightly depending on whether individuals follow a five-day or six-day work week.

For those on a standard five-day work week, the holidays will translate into extended weekends. For example, the May 1st holiday will grant a three-day break. Similarly, the proximity of Defender of the Fatherland Day and Victory Day will create another extended period of leave. Since May 9th, 2026, falls on a Saturday, the public holiday will be observed on Monday, May 11th, creating a long weekend.

Individuals working a six-day week will also benefit from these holidays, though the structure of their breaks may differ, often involving compensatory days off.
